Ehh Rick Remender kinda stumbled in this issue. I’m not really sure why Flash is hunting down the offspring of the Venom symbiote, maybe it’s tied in with his deal with Crime Master, or Carnage U.S.A., or maybe it’s a mission from the Secret Avengers. Lan Medina also isn’t great in this issue. I noticed that Valkyrie was cock-eyed in a panel. Beast doesn’t look like the big blue furry feline, but more like a Sasquatch. Also Flash has a stoic expression in almost every panel. I did like the foreshadowing of a possible love interest between Flash and Valkyrie. This was the rest for the Venom symbiote as this is just the calm before the storm. I’m sure next issue will be alot more entertaining, because this issue I just did not care for.
